The Gtech Community Stadium will be abuzz this weekend when Brentford and Brighton & Hove Albion meet for a Matchday 27 battle in the Premier League on Saturday afternoon. The Bees are seventh in the league standings, while the Seagulls are 14th after 26 games. Check out our match prediction below!
After losing the likes of Bryan Mbeumo, Yoanne Wissa and manager Thomas Frank last season, there were understandable concerns that Brentford may struggle in the EPL this term. However, under the guidance of Keith Andrews, the Bees have defied expectations, now seventh in the table and firmly in the picture for European qualification, just five points behind the top four.
In contrast, after a promising start to the season, Fabian Hurzeler is now under enormous pressure. His side is only seven points above the dotted line and now faces the possibility of dropping to 16th place in the standings if they leave the Gtech empty-handed this weekend. It’s a huge three points on the line for these sides - albeit for different reasons. Let’s get into the key stats!

Brentford - Brighton: Form Analysis
Brentford were the latest to contribute to what has already been a thrilling title race by holding leaders Arsenal to a 1-1 draw last week, denying the Gunners the chance to move seven clear at the summit.
The Bees then saw off sixth-tier Macclesfield 1-0 on the road last weekend to book their place in the FA Cup fifth round and are now unbeaten in their last four matches across all competitions (W3 D1).
The Gtech has been one of the toughest venues for opposing teams to visit this season, with Brentford losing only two of their 13 league games here to date (W7 D4). They also beat this opponent 4-2 in this fixture last term.
Nine goals have been scored in the last two EPL matches between these sides!
Meanwhile, in the space of four days, Brighton & Hove Albion suffered back-to-back 1-0 losses against Crystal Palace and Aston Villa, which saw them slip a spot to 14th in the league table.
The Seagulls were then hammered 3-0 by Liverpool in the FA Cup at the weekend, marking their third straight match without scoring and sixth game without victory in all competitions (D2 L4).
The visitors have only earned 10 points from their 13 away league games this season (W2 D4 L7) and enter this one winless in their last six on the road (D2 L4), dating back to the end of November.

Brentford & Brighton Squad Analysis
The long throw has made a resurgence in the Prem this season, and Michael Kayode is Brentford’s biggest weapon in that regard. His missile-like throw-in led to their goal against Arsenal last week, and it was their fourth goal of the season from this type of set-piece.
Igor Thiago has been excellent for the Bees this season, and after scoring five goals in as many games last month, he was named Player of the Month for January and was handed a new contract at the Gtech last week.
The hosts came away from their FA Cup victory over Macclesfield with no new injury issues, meaning only Fabio Carvalho, Josh Dasilva and Antoni Milambo are expected to miss this match.
Danny Welbeck has scored in his last two matches against this opponent!
Welbeck was an unused substitute against Liverpool at the weekend, but after another underwhelming performance from Charalampos Kostoulas in that match, Hurzeler may consider recalling the Englishman to the starting lineup here.
After equalling Gareth Barry’s long-standing record against Villa on MD26, James Milner could become the Premier League’s most-capped player with 654 appearances if he features in this match.
The visitors will be missing at least three players for this fixture through injury in Adam Webster, Solly March and Stefanos Tzimas, while Yasin Ayari and Carlos Baleba are listed as doubts.

Brentford - Brighton Key Points
- Brentford have only kept one clean sheet in their last five league games.
- Eight of Brentford’s 13 home league matches this season ended with both teams scoring.
- Brighton have failed to keep a clean sheet in their last eight games in all competitions.
- Five of Brighton’s last seven away matches ended with both teams scoring.
- Both teams scored in the last two EPL matches between these sides.
